I have around 10 years of wide ranging experience in helping larger employers and pension scheme trustees manage all aspects of their pension risk. As a partner in LCP’s Pension Risk Transfer practice, I have particular expertise in helping my clients implement their strategic long-term journey plans via buy-ins, buy-outs and longevity swaps. I am also part of the panel that sets LCP’s internal buy-out pricing model, which allows me to have sight of all completed transactions that LCP advises on. This ensures that I keep my clients fully updated as to when attractive pricing becomes available so that they can seize opportunities quickly.

Key buy-in and buy-out transactions:

  • QinetiQ - £690m pensioner buy-in (2019)
  • 3i - £200m and £100m pensioner buy-ins (2017 and 2019)
  • Yorkshire Building Society - £245m pensioner buy-in (2018)
  • Large offshore bank - £20m (2016)
  • Philips - £2.4bn full buy-in (2015)
